Need for grooming football players highlighted

Imphal, June 02: Around 90 percent of the best football players are from small clubs from rural areas of Manipur. If we want to develop and prosper in the game, skills of the players from far flung areas should be groomed with proper training and modern techniques.

This was stated by renowned football coach, S Ekendra during the opening function of a 15-day-long Football Development Programme being sponsored by Ekendra and jointly being organised by Public Information Center and Youth Center at Moirang Multipurpose Higher Secondary School, Bishnupur district today.

He further said that with an aim to develop the skills of the players, coaching camp, developmental programmes and training session should be organized in different parts of the state. It is also important to provide an opportunity to learn modern techniques by players from village areas.

Ekendra expressed desire for conducting similar coaching camps and trainings in the other parts of the Manipur rather than concentrating only in the capital city.

In the football development programme a total number of 35 players are participating. Two Chief Coaches of the programme namely Th Surendra and N Public would impart the players with latest football techniques.
